Transaction 61b6282898c744ed150860762c02efd9b44f8670cb2fcc1165d825c79e3bd847

1 Input
2 Outputs
  • 61b6282898c744ed150860762c02efd9b44f8670cb2fcc1165d825c79e3bd847:0
  • value  563139
    address  13BAC47tSYFNz22ZcuLKRrprgT99yuHx17
  • 61b6282898c744ed150860762c02efd9b44f8670cb2fcc1165d825c79e3bd847:1
  • value  17105707
    address  3KLMVQZHxEZLYjZyr9hjaNan22KZSnJC9b